Building an ADU involves several moving parts that shape your total investment. The final figure depends heavily on whether you choose a prefab unit or a custom build from the ground up. Site conditions are another major factor; if your property requires extensive grading, utility trenching, or foundation work, costs will climb. You also have to consider your choice of finishes, like high-end appliances or custom cabinetry. Navigating local permit fees and impact assessments also adds to the total.

Arizona has state ADU laws, but Scottsdale's local ordinances are crucial. These typically cover lot size, setbacks, parking requirements, and utility connections. The licensed professionals we work with are knowledgeable about these local codes.
Yes, Scottsdale allows for the construction of ADUs, provided they meet specific local zoning and building code requirements. These regulations are in place to ensure ADUs are integrated appropriately into neighborhoods. The specialists can guide you through what's needed for your specific site.
